HTML,全称Hyper Text Markup Language,即超文本链接标记语言,是用于创建网页的标准标记语言。HTML语言通过一系列预定义的标签来标识文档的各种内容,这些标签构成了网页的基本结构。HTML文档本身是纯文本文件,不包含任何特定平台或程序的信息,因此可以在任何文本编辑器中打开和查看。 在Java与J2EE架构中,HTML起着基础性的作用,它是构建Web应用程序用户界面的基础。J2EE(Java Enterprise Edition)是一个用于开发和部署企业级应用的平台,它包括了服务器端组件,如Servlets、JSP(JavaServer Pages)以及EJB(Enterprise JavaBeans),这些组件往往需要与HTML页面交互,提供动态内容。 HTML的基本结构通常包括以下部分: 1. `<html>`:整个HTML文档的根元素。 2. `<head>`:包含文档的元数据,如标题、字符编码等。 3. `<title>`:定义网页的标题,显示在浏览器的标签页上。 4. `<body>`:网页的主体内容,包括文本、图像、链接等。 在HTML中,有多种标签用于不同的功能,例如: - 文本格式标签:`<h1>`到`<h6>`用于定义标题,`<b>`表示粗体,`<i>`表示斜体,`<u>`表示下划线,`<strike>`表示删除线,`<sub>`表示下标,`<sup>`表示上标。 - 图片标签:`<img>`用于插入图像,属性如`src`定义图片源,`alt`提供替代文本。 - 超链接标签:`<a>`定义链接,`href`属性指定目标URL。 - 表格标签:`<table>`定义表格,`<tr>`表示行,`<th>`表示表头,`<td>`表示单元格。 - 行动表单标签:`<form>`定义表单,`action`属性定义提交地址,`method`定义提交方式(如GET或POST),`<input>`定义输入字段,`<select>`定义下拉列表,`<option>`定义选项,`<button>`定义按钮。 HTML中的颜色可以使用颜色名称(如`red`、`green`)、十六进制值(如`#FF0000`)或RGB函数(如`rgb(255, 0, 0)`)来指定。 在实际编程中,HTML常与CSS(层叠样式表)和JavaScript结合使用,实现更丰富的样式控制和交互功能。在Java与J2EE架构中,开发者会使用JSP或Servlet来动态生成HTML内容,与数据库进行交互,并处理用户提交的表单数据。 了解并熟练掌握HTML是成为一名合格的Web开发者的必备技能,因为它构成了Web应用程序的静态部分,是动态内容的基础。通过学习HTML的标签和结构,开发者能够创建出结构清晰、易于阅读的网页,为用户提供良好的浏览体验。在J2EE环境中,HTML页面经常作为客户端的一部分,通过HTTP协议与服务器端的Java组件进行通信,完成复杂的业务逻辑。
- 粉丝: 448
- 资源: 6万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助